  1. Oct 25, 2023 · In a separate saucepan, combine the cooked rice, 1 1/2 cups of milk, sugar, and salt. Cook over medium heat, stirring continuously until the mixture becomes thick. This should take about 15 minutes. Add the remaining 1/2 cup of milk, beaten egg, and raisins to the rice mixture. Stir while cooking for another 2 minutes.

  2. Sep 9, 2013 · Instructions. Heat oven to 350ºF (175ºC) Butter the inside edge (no need to do the bottom) of a baking dish, then add the rice and the milk and cream (if using). Now add the sugar, and stir until it dissolves. Add a pat of butter, and a little sprinkle of nutmeg.

  3. Tip the rice into a large wide non-stick casserole pan on a medium-low heat, pour over the milk, then stir in the golden caster sugar. Halve the vanilla pod and scrape out the seeds, adding both the seeds and pod to the pan. Leave to simmer gently for 30 minutes, or until tender and oozy, stirring regularly.

  4. Method. Put the rice, milk, 200ml of water, half the maple syrup or honey and the vanilla into a large pan. Give it a good stir, then place the pan on a very low heat. Cook gently for around 45 minutes, or until thick and creamy, stirring regularly. Loosen the rice pudding with an extra splash of milk before serving, if needed.

  5. Nov 8, 2019 · Method. Set the oven to 150°C/275°F/Gas Mark 2. Pour the milk into a pan and add the cream. Bring to the boil, stirring until the cream melts. Remove the pan from the heat and stir in the sugar. Tip the rice into the buttered dish and pour over the hot milk. Grate lots of nutmeg over the top.

  7. Feb 9, 2021 · Instructions. In a medium saucepan, combine milk, butter, sugar, rice, salt, and cinnamon. Bring to a simmer and simmer uncovered, stirring frequently, for 30-40 minutes, until rice is tender. Be sure to scrape the bottom and sides of the pan when you stir it.
